The cost of living difference between Churchill, MT and Libby, MT is dramatic. Libby is 79.7% cheaper than Churchill,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Churchill has a cost index of 128 while Libby sits at 71,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in Churchill is $1,479/month compared to $679/month in Libby — a 118%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Libby is more affordable at $218,500 median vs $588,800.

Median household income in Churchill is $95,550 compared to $39,261 in Libby (+143.4%). While Churchill is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Churchill spend roughly 18.6% of their income on rent, less than the 20.8% in Libby.
